The Certified Specialist Programme in Resilience for Children in Foster Care is a comprehensive course designed to equip learners with the necessary skills to support and nurture the resilience of children in foster care. This program emphasizes the importance of building resilience in children who have experienced trauma, abuse, or neglect, and teaches learners how to create a safe and supportive environment that promotes healing and growth.

In the UK, the demand for certified specialists in resilience for children is on the rise. This trend is primarily driven by the increasing need for professionals who can help children in foster care overcome adversity, develop coping skills, and foster emotional well-being. As a result, various roles in this sector have seen growth, offering rewarding career opportunities and competitive salary ranges. Let's take a closer look at four popular career paths in this field, their respective responsibilities, and the value they bring to children in foster care. 1. Social Worker: Approximately 60% of the professionals in this sector are social workers. They play a crucial role in protecting vulnerable children, ensuring their safety, and providing support services to families. Social workers collaborate with other professionals to develop plans that address children's needs and promote their overall well-being. 2. Psychologist: Around 20% of the professionals are psychologists who specialize in child development, trauma, and resilience. They assess children's emotional and behavioral needs, diagnose mental health conditions, and develop treatment plans that build resilience and promote healing. 3. Counselor: Fifteen percent of the professionals are counselors who work closely with children and families to address emotional and behavioral issues. They provide individual and group therapy sessions, teach coping skills, and help children develop healthy relationships. 4. Teacher: Although only a small percentage of professionals in this sector are teachers, their role is essential in providing children with a stable and nurturing educational environment. Teachers in this sector are specially trained to help children with traumatic backgrounds succeed acadically and socially.
